Output 75ec79e9cb3049ad93d71f38e540df5d1bc7e2ff1960024a385ec2e174553838:8

value
8219918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49707289cc500035d3729e3af9f2cf5d5eb88407 OP_EQUAL
address
38PKxXjh5iUGfhdfudUfSeMJfBCevDGNVs
transaction
75ec79e9cb3049ad93d71f38e540df5d1bc7e2ff1960024a385ec2e174553838
confirmations
292164
spent
true